SWDEV-569319 Replace ScopedAcquire with stdcpp wrappers (#2146)

* SWDEV-569319 Replace ScopedAcquire with stdcpp wrappers

* Remove KernelMutex and KernelSharedMutex abstractions with std::mutex and std::shared_mutex

* Replaced unique_locks with lock_guards

* More changes

* Replace new and deletes with smart pointers

* Replaced some more with shared ptrs

* Replacements with smart pointers - pt 2

* missed change
